Rayad Diwara - Kalpi, Jalaun

Rayad Diwara is a village situated in the Kalpi tehsil of Jalaun district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 3 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kalpi and around 36 km from the district headquarters in Jalaun. Rayar Divara serves as the Gram Panchayat for Rayad Diwara village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Rayad Diwara is 151524. The village covers a total geographical area of 359.62 hectares and falls under the 285204 pincode. Jalaun is the nearest town, located about 3 km away.

Rayad Diwara village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Rayad Diwara

As per Census 2011, Rayad Diwara village has a total population of 1,036 people, consisting of 529 males and 507 females. The village has 207 households and a sex ratio of 958 females per 1,000 males. There are 208 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 455 literate and 581 illiterate residents.

Transport and Connectivity of Rayad Diwara

Rayad Diwara is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 2-5 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Kalpi, while the nearest airport is Kanpur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 60.8 km.
